I think you've over corrected too far in the other direction. "Write plain text" is definitely not a shorthand for "use open formats". PDF is an open format. Approximately nobody who says "write plain text" thinks putting everything in PDF is an acceptable alternative. They don't even want you writing in HTML, for that matter. They want Markdown. They really do mean something fairly close to "plain text". |
|
> The real argument is "use the simplest, most open format possible."
For most collections of words, that means Markdown, not PDF. But if the words you're saving are a mortgage document or power of attorney, PDF is actually a better choice.
